The early Late Pleistocene late archaic human remains from Xujiayao, northern China, reveal several abnormalities of the neurocranial vault. The Xujiayao site is located on the northwestern boundary of the Nihewan Basin, and on the basis of various indicators, it dates to the early Late Pleistocene. Among the 15 human neurocranial elements found at Xujiayao in the 1970s, three elements show minor traumatic lesions of the external table: the largely complete Xujiayao 5a immature parietal bone, the Xujiayao 8 small piece of anterior right parietal bone and the Xujiayao 12 partial occipital bone. The lesions are all superior to the temporal or nuchal lines and hence were subcutaneous, covered only by the pericranium, the galea aponeurotica and the overlying skin. The external tables are variably concave with irregular bone within the bony depressions, and the diploë show varying degrees of involvement. The Xujiayao abnormalities join a series of minor neurocranial healed lesions among Pleistocene humans, as well as more pronounced healed neurocranial and facial trauma. Recently, the study of children has played an important role in the development of bioarchaeology. Particularly, researchers have long been concerned with the timing of growth and development and with childhood morbidity and mortality. These studies have helped to drive the field of bioarchaeology forward by elucidating the effects of culture on biological variation, including health, fertility, and, ultimately, human evolution. Building on this progress, recent works have called for further theoretical and methodological development in bioarchaeological studies of children, specifically developments that further the understanding of the social roles of children as simultaneously active and vulnerable social agents across temporal and cultural space. The purpose of this paper is to demonstrate the utility of adult paleopathology in the identification of culturally meaningful stages of childhood social development and the entanglement of vulnerability and agency. To meet this aim, we will present a case study of a late‐prehistoric Erie woman who likely suffered from Legg‐Calvé‐Perthes disease of the hip. We argue that the timing and aetiology of Perthes disease are consistent with the practice of agricultural activities by about age seven, and possibly, with a shift in social responsibilities at this time.  相似文献

The Mid Upper Paleolithic Sunghir 1 burial of an older adult male is one of the most elaborate burials known, with red ochre, thousands of mammoth ivory beads, and other body ornaments. Reanalysis and cleaning of the skeletal remains revealed a perimortem incision in the ventral–lateral first thoracic vertebra (T1) body, most likely from a sharp blade or point and the probable cause of death. Context indicates that the trauma was most likely from a hunting accident or social altercation. The unusual cause of death may be correlated with the exceptional burial elaboration of Sunghir 1, adding to the high frequency of unusual individuals in the ‘red ochre’ burials of the Mid Upper Paleolithic. Traumatic dental injuries, although apparently rare in archaeological populations, can be found under certain circumstances affecting the dentition in a variety of ways. This paper contributes to the paleopathology literature by reporting one case of dental trauma. Evidence for differentiating antemortem/perimortem dental trauma from postmortem damage is presented, and it is suggested that these injuries were sustained due to an accidental fall, supported by the morphology, location and extension of the injuries and characterization of the impact. These data provide a valuable information for a reconstruction of past behaviors in the Samnitic necropolis of Opi Val Fondillo (VI-V century BC; Central Italy).  相似文献

Warfare impacts how people and populations can move about the landscape. Ethnographers have posited that internal warfare, conflict that takes place within a single society, is strongly associated with female abduction. In contrast, external warfare, combat between different societies, is often accompanied by the in‐migration of men for purposes of defence. To test this assertion, we evaluate human remains from one of the most violent eras in Andean prehistory, the Late Intermediate Period (ad 1000–1400). In the south‐central highlands of Andahuaylas, Peru, this era witnessed the coalescence of two formidable polities, the Chanka and the Quichua. Ethnohistoric accounts describe internal warfare among the Chanka and external warfare between the Quichua and their neighbours. In this study, bioarchaeological and biogeochemical methods are marshalled to elucidate ancient patterns of violence and mobility with greater nuance. We employ strontium isotope analysis of tooth enamel apatite to inform on residential origin, and we reconstruct patterns of violent conflict through analysis of cranial trauma. In all, 265 crania were excavated from 17 cave ossuaries at two Chanka sites and one Quichua site. Data were collected on age, sex and cranial modification—an indicator of social identity and cranial trauma. A representative subsample of molars from 34 individuals subjected to strontium isotope analysis demonstrates that among the Chanka, violence was significantly directed towards social groups within society, marked by modified crania. The presence of two nonlocal women with signs of increased morbidity and mistreatment points to possible mobility‐by‐abduction. In contrast, among the Quichua, men have significantly more trauma, and wounds are concentrated on the anterior. Trauma on women is lower, nonlethal, and concentrated on the posterior. This divergent pattern is commonly observed in external warfare (raids and community defence), where men face attackers and women escape them. The presence of two nonlocal men supports a mobility model of strategic in‐migration. In sum, osteological and isotopic data sets are shown to reveal divergent life‐course experiences not captured by the archaeological data or historic records alone. The type and distribution of abnormalities in the skeleton of a child 2 years of age indicates that the child likely suffered from scurvy at the time of death. The burial is from the archaeological site of Zidine, Mačvanska Mitrovica, Serbia dated to the Medieval Period. Abnormal porosity and reactive woven bone formation are present affecting both the axial and appendicular skeleton. This case of scurvy is important because archaeological evidence of scurvy in this geographical location and at this time period is unknown. It is also important because the relative completeness of the skeleton and the widespread evidence of skeletal abnormalities provide additional insight regarding the skeletal manifestations of scurvy in young children. Distinctive morphological changes attributed to a habitual squatting posture were observed on the distal femur, distal tibia and on the talar neck of Later Stone Age (LSA) foragers. The frequency of squatting in LSA foragers (n = 56) was determined by the presence of anatomical features of joint hyperflexion. Three South African comparative skeletal groups from different time periods were also analysed: skeletal remains of early farming populations (n = 17), 18th century ‘Free Blacks’ and/or slaves from Cobern Street, Cape Town (n = 21), and a modern cadaver sample (n = 29). The results show that 28 out of 56 LSA foragers (50%) were habitual squatters; 13 out of 17 farmers (76.5%) and one of 21 individuals from the Cobern Street collection (4.8%) demonstrated squatting facets. No anatomical squatters were found in the modern cadaver sample. There was no significant sex difference between squatters and non‐squatters. Hence at least half of the LSA foragers and farmers were habitual squatters, according to the signs of joint hyperflexion. Squatting is a comfortable position for those used to it because the body weight is supported with minimal muscular activity. Two probable reasons are suggested for the difference in postures adopted by the different groups: (1) availability or lack of availability of furniture and (2) cultural and individual differences in resting posture. Caribbean archaeology is riding the wave of an exponential growth curve. In fact, so much has happened during the past 5 years that it is impossible to review everything in a single article. The present article is written as the first in a series. The first part of the paper provides an archipelagic overview of the regional environmental and cultural diversity in conjunction with references to recent archaeological research. The second part of the present paper focuses on recent research into the preceramic Lithic and Archaic Ages in the West Indies. Alternate theories of population movements and regional differences in artifact assemblages during the preceramic are discussed. The second article in this series will examine the early and middle ceramic periods, while the emergence and florescence of the Tainos must be postponed until the third installment.  相似文献

The investigation were carried out on the medieval horses thoracic and lumbar spine excavated between 2009‐2011 by the Institute of Archaeology, University of Wroclaw at New Market Square in Wroclaw (Wratislavia, Breslau), capital city of the Polish province of Lower Silesia. The pathological changes, like: ankylosis of the zygapophyses, fusion of the vertebral bodies and arches and the interspinal space calcification were observed. The X‐ray examination was done. During medieval artefact interpretation the biomechanical aspect of horse's locomotor system was taken into consideration. The archaeozoological material was compared with modern horse's spine (with similar pathological changes and known history of disease). The analysis proved, that the observed osseous reaction was a result of the long‐lasting inflammation. Such a disease appearance accompanies chronic inflammatory state of errector muscles of the spine. It is typical for those horses utilised for the saddle. The examination of comingled ossuary collections creates unique analytical issues as bones are rarely articulated, requiring that the skeletal elements be examined on an individual basis. A result is that the estimation of crucial demographic information like age at death and sex becomes problematic and attempts to ascertain this information involve a high degree of error. Bearing these issues in mind, however, the focus of this project is to identify and interpret signs of osteoarthritis, osteochondritis dissecans, and osteochondral fracturing, as well as to score for the presence and degree of musculoskeletal markers, on patellae from the ossuary at Tell Abraq. A secondary goal of this project was to utilize the patellae to elicit both estimations of minimum number of individuals and the ratio of sex within the population. Preliminary results indicate a high prevalence of osteoarthritis, osteochondritis dissecans, and enchondral fracture that was not correlated to estimated sex. This lack of correlation may be due to several factors, including difficulty in sex estimation based on metric analysis of a single element, a skewed sex distribution, or an actual lack of correlation. Regardless of the difficulties of estimating sex in a comingled collection, it seems clear that both men and women were exposed to conditions that fostered the development of osteoarthritis and that trauma to the knee was a common occurrence for those ultimately interred in the ossuary.  相似文献

Osteosarcoma is a rare type of malignant neoplasm that is most frequent in adolescents and young adults although it can develop at any age. It can metastasize from a primary site in bone to other bones and soft tissues. Usually the disorder causes a single bone‐forming lesion (unicentric) but some cases have multicentric, bone‐forming lesions. Some of these lesions develop at different sites at different times. In a second variant of multicentric osteosarcoma, synchronous bone‐forming lesions develop at multiple sites. Distinguishing between these two types of multicentric osteosarcoma is challenging in a clinical context and the criteria for doing so are unlikely to be met in an archaeological burial. Wolverhampton burial HB 39 was excavated from an early‐nineteenth century cemetery site in England. It consists of the incomplete skeleton of an adult male of at least 45 years of age with multicentric osteosarcoma. The individual represented by this burial also had diffuse idiopathic skeletal hyperostosis (DISH). Three of the bone‐forming lesions associated with osteosarcoma developed on the bony outgrowths related to DISH. Copyright © 2010 John Wiley & Sons, Ltd.  相似文献

The Sunghir 2 and 3 late juvenile to early adolescent immature skeletons, from the Mid Upper Paleolithic (Eastern Gravettian) of northern Russia, exhibit several episodes of dental enamel hypoplasias. Those of the older male Sunghir 2 relate principally to a stress episode in the third year post‐natal, although subsequent minor stress episodes may be indicated. They are not accompanied by other marked developmental abnormalities. The younger female Sunghir 3 exhibits at least three episodes of pronounced post‐natal stress through the third to fifth years post‐natal, followed by femoral and tibial growth arrest lines that formed shortly before her death at 9–11 years. These first decade post‐natal stress episodes of Sunghir 3 may be related to the same developmental condition that produced her abnormally bowed femora pre‐natally and/or to continued frailty related to that condition. Surviving these stress episodes for different lengths of time, both Sunghir 2 and 3 were awarded the most elaborate Paleolithic burial known. Copyright © 2011 John Wiley & Sons, Ltd.  相似文献

Bipedal locomotion is a defining character of the hominin lineage. A skeletal correlate of bipedality is a perpendicularly oriented tibia relative to the plane of the ankle joint, positioning the foot directly under the centre of mass. Non‐human primates, in contrast, possess a tibial shaft that tilts laterally away from the plane of the ankle joint (valgus ankle), which positions the foot in inversion and is adaptive for arboreal climbing. KNM‐ER 2596 is a small distal tibia from 1.9 mya sediments at Koobi Fora, Kenya. Though it possesses some morphologies functionally linked to bipedality, such as an expanded metaphysis, it also possesses a valgus tilt to the ankle. We test the competing hypotheses that the KNM‐ER 2596 tibia is from a cercopithecoid, a non‐human hominoid, or a pathological hominin. A survey of the orthopaedic literature and a comparative study of modern human and non‐human primate tibiae support the hypothesis that KNM‐ER 2596 is from a hominin. In order to investigate the non‐phylogenetic causes of valgus ankle, we examined human skeletal tibiae with valgus tilt secondary to fracture of the distal fibula. Untreated breaks of the lower third portion of the fibula during childhood can result in a valgus tilt to the distal tibia and occasionally other peculiar morphologies found in the KNM‐ER 2596 tibia such as a superoinferiorly atrophied medial malleolus. The morphology of this tibia is incompatible with hypotheses that it is from a cercopithecoid or a hominoid, and instead, we suggest that KNM‐ER 2596 belonged to a hominin that may have suffered a fracture of the lower left fibula as a juvenile. An enormous earthquake in L'Aquila in 2009 brought to light human bodies buried in the underground rooms of the medieval St. John the Evangelist church (Casentino, Central Italy). Among the remains, we discovered a human fetus, whose post‐cranial bones were wrapped in bandages and cranial bones were reallocated inside a sort of hood. Anthropometrical investigation revealed an age at death of 29 ± 2 weeks of pregnancy for the little mummy. Radiograph analysis of the fetus showed that the skull was dissected and disconnected from the vertebral column, and the post‐cranial bones were completely disarticulated from the axial skeleton. The body was reassembled in a way of anatomic connection at a later stage. This mummified fetus dated to ad 1840 showed paleopathological evidence of a possible embryotomy and could be a rare and unquestionable case of embryotomy in archaeological context. Ethnoarchaeological research in sub-Saharan Africa began as a distinct study in the late 1960s and early 1970s and developed rather differently in different areas of the continent. This variability is related to a number of research circumstances in these regions: the presence of an important francophone archaeological tradition in West Africa, palaeoanthropological studies that have taken place in East and southern Africa over the last 60 years, and a concentration upon the study of forager groups in different parts of the continent. Ethnoarchaeology in West Africa, in East and Central Africa, and in southern Africa are examined in turn, with particular attention paid to the influence of research lineages in each region and to changes in methodologies and theoretical perspectives through time.  相似文献

In 2009, a salvage archaeological excavation in Valle da Gafaria (Lagos, Portugal) brought to light the skeletal remains of 158 African enslaved individuals (15th–17th centuries), from which several presented intentional dental modifications on their anterior dentition. Although this cultural practice may be related to rites of passage, differential status, group identification, mourning, or embellishment, it is not exempt from risk. Among the possible consequences are pulp necrosis, dental caries in the modified surface, loss of masticatory function, and dental enamel hypoplasia in the permanent teeth. A previous study in the Lagos collection already confirmed that anterior modified teeth were significantly more affected by periapical lesions (9.3%) than unmodified teeth (0.4%). Therefore, the aim of this investigation is to analyse the relationship between dental caries and intentional dental modification in the Lagos sample. Eighty‐one individuals were analysed, making a total of 2,285 alveoli and 2,063 teeth (757 anterior and 1,306 posterior). Dental caries was recorded if there was a discernible, even if small, white or brown lesion in the otherwise translucent enamel, or if there was a cavity. Intentional dental modifications were recorded according to their presence and incisal angles removed. Dental caries affected 78 individuals (96.3%) and 1,072 teeth (52.0%). In all, intentional dental modifications were observed in 50 (61.7%) individuals and 203 (27.1%) anterior teeth. Modified teeth were significantly more affected by caries (84.2%) than nonmodified teeth (31.7%). Given that all modifications involved the removal of the mesial and/or distal angles of the teeth, the relationship between these alterations and the presence of caries was investigated. In fact, when modified, mesial and distal contact areas were significantly more affected by caries, although mostly noncavitated, supporting the hypothesis that this cultural practice turns teeth more prone to dental caries.  相似文献

Rich settlement and burial evidence from the Baikal/Angara region in Central Siberia provides one of the most promising opportunities in the global boreal forest for studying Holocene foragers. The Neolithic and Early Bronze Age prehistory of the region is known to western scholars only through a few English translations of the works of A. P. Okladnikov. Since the publication of Okladnikov's model, the region has witnessed large-scale archaeological fieldwork that has produced abundant quantities of new evidence. Moreover, the model has been partly invalidated by extensive radiocarbon dating. Research advances over the last couple of decades have augmented the area's previous reputation but have also revealed the need for new theoretical perspectives and modern analytical techniques.  相似文献

This paper reports on the pathology and discrete traits of 1388 vertebrae uncovered from a mass burial site at ‘Mamilla’ cave, Jerusalem, dated to the Byzantine period. Observations of the vertebrae were aimed at reconstructing an anthropological profile of the population, by describing such factors as the frequency of pathology and discrete traits, and age at death of the population. The results show that most of the victims were relatively young, and that they differed significantly in their epigenetic traits from Jews and nomadic Arabs. The results reinforce earlier assumptions that the skeletal material excavated at Mamilla cave represents the Christian population of the city, massacred by the Persians in 614 ad . Porotic hyperostosis (PH) is a well‐recognised skeletal indicator of physiological stress occurring during the early years of childhood growth. Although frequently found starting from the Neolithic, PH is poorly documented among earlier Palaeolithic hunter–gatherers. This study reports a case of PH in a Late Upper Palaeolithic skeleton (Villabruna 1) from northern Italy. Macroscopic and radiographic examinations of the skeleton show symmetric porotic lesions of the cranial vault, hair‐on‐end appearance, thinning of the cortical bone, diploic expansion and very slight cribra orbitalia (CO). All lesions are highly remodelled and suggest a condition suffered long before death. A differential diagnosis, carried out in order to discriminate between infectious and acquired conditions, points to anaemia as likely aetiology for the changes observed. Absence of postcranial involvement, lesion healing and survival to adulthood suggest a diagnosis of acquired anaemia. Among acquired anaemias, both dietary and infectious models are discussed in light of the individual's skeletal characteristics, as well as geographic location, paleoenvironmental data, subsistence modality and dietary information. The combined analysis of these data suggests that parasitic infestation resulted in megaloblastic anaemia in this individual. Copyright © 2009 John Wiley & Sons, Ltd.  相似文献
